How Do Peptides Enhance Collagen Synthesis?
The generation of collagen is fundamental for supporting skin integrity and tautness, and peptides contribute significantly to fostering this process. These linked sequences of amino acids act as signaling molecules, engaging with cellular structures to enhance collagen synthesis. When applied topically or ingested, these molecules can traverse the outer layer, activating fibroblasts—cells responsible for producing collagen—to increase their output.
Research indicates that specific peptide compounds, such as palmitoyl pentapeptide, can improve the skin's flexibility and reduce the appearance of wrinkles by promoting collagen formation. Additionally, peptides can help to control the degradation of collagen, ensuring a balanced turnover. This dual action of boosting new collagen production while safeguarding existing collagen results in a more youthful and resilient skin appearance. Ultimately, incorporating peptides into daily skincare regimens can significantly enhance skin health and vitality by increasing collagen levels.
Understanding How Peptides Facilitate Skin Healing
Using their distinct properties, peptides play an important role in skin restoration and regeneration. These short strings of amino acids act as signaling molecules, prompting cellular processes necessary for skin repair. Topically applied peptides help stimulate the production of collagen and elastin, critical proteins that keep skin structure and elasticity. This stimulation can lead to improved skin texture and lessened appearance of fine lines and wrinkles.
Furthermore, peptides include soothing characteristics, which can relax irritated skin and expedite the recovery of wounds and blemishes. Their capacity to fortify the skin barrier function is also outstanding, as it facilitates keeping hydration levels and safeguard against environmental stressors. By advancing skin cell renewal, peptides trigger the increase of new, healthy skin cells, contributing toward a brighter and more revitalized look. In essence, the infusion of peptides into skincare practices can powerfully boost skin vitality and durability.

Selecting The Correct Products
As people aim to improve their skin care regimens, choosing the right peptide-based products becomes essential for attaining ideal results. It is important to identify specific skin concerns, such as fine lines, dry skin, or textural irregularities, as different peptides tackle various issues. Consumers should seek out items that list peptides high on the ingredient list, suggesting a higher concentration. Additionally, evaluating the formulation is important; creams and serums often offer better penetration than alternative product formats. Checking reviews and checking for clinical studies can provide information into a product's effectiveness. Finally, choosing trusted brands that emphasize quality and transparency in their sourcing of ingredients will guarantee a reliable addition to any skin care routine.
